New Innovative Aerospace Crab Drive Battery Powered Assembly Carts

 

DETROIT, Mi., Sep. 8, 2009 / Fori Automation INC (www.foriauto.com) announces the development of Crab Drive Automated Guided Vehicle for the Aerospace / Defense-Military Industry. This system provides a new solution to heavy component moving and lifting / lowering loads weighing 30,000 lbs / 13,608 kg is done in a compact sturdy design. This product is the only self-propelled remote-controllable crab drive vehicle systems on the market, and totally eliminates the need for pits or trenches typically found in competitors models.

A unique feature is each vehicle also has its’ own central processing unit and interface screen that generates fault messages, allows for manual mode interface, and allows for individual vehicle system programming control. All vehicles can be monitored for their exact positioning and control status by a single traffic control computer that communicates wirelessly using radio frequency signals. The control  screen displays the location of each vehicle, the status of each vehicle (such as any current fault status, and battery levels).

Each drive/steer motor contains its own internal encoder which retains its position in the computers memory during power off. The vehicles can be driven automatically or manually with a wireless joystick in a forward, reverse, or side to side direction (crab walking). The system is powered between work zones and during manual joystick manipulation by batteries equaling a high efficiency, 300VDC system

The Fori AGV system is readily adaptable to many different power sources including induction and lithium based emerging battery technology that can be recharged at each stop or work station and vehicle has an intelligent battery charger to optimize battery life.

Battery Electric Vehicles Are Becoming More Attractive With Advancement Of Battery Technology

Electric vehicles (EVs) are those vehicles which are different from fossil fuel-powered vehicles as they can receive their power from a wide range of sources, including nuclear power, and renewable energies such as tidal power, solar power, and wind power. Battery electric vehicles, or BEVs, are a type of electric vehicles (EVs) that use the chemical energy amassed in rechargeable battery packs. Good batteries are those which can balance between work and power. Batteries with enough energy power vehicles to move for miles and miles. Energy means the amount of work that the battery can store. And power means how fast the battery can deliver the energy. Several manufacturers of Battery electric vehicles purchase batteries with enough energy to move a vehicle many miles; the energy is delivered so slowly that acceleration can be painful.

Like any other electric vehicles, battery electric vehicles use electric motors instead of internal combustion engines (ICEs) for driving force. Batteries are usually the most expensive component of Battery electric vehicles. The cost of battery manufacturing is huge. Since late 1990s, advances in battery technologies have been driven by demand for laptops and mobile phones, by demand for more features, brighter displays, and longer battery time during research and development in the field. The BEVs marketplace has harvested the benefits of these advances.

There are many advantages of using battery electric vehicles but the main advantages of these vehicles are, firstly they emit no pollutants which resulting in reducing urban pollution. And secondly the electrical energy stored within the battery can be generated by any source, including renewable, nuclear, natural gas, coal and petroleum. Battery Electric vehicles differ from starting, lighting, and ignition (SLI) batteries because they are designed to give power over wide periods of time.
